    1 /* This file is in the public domain. */
    2 
    3 #include <sys/cdefs.h>
    4 __FBSDID("$FreeBSD$");
    5 
    6 #include <opencrypto/xform_auth.h>
    7 #include <opencrypto/xform_poly1305.h>
    8 
    9 #include <sodium/crypto_onetimeauth_poly1305.h>
   10 
   11 struct poly1305_xform_ctx {
   12         struct crypto_onetimeauth_poly1305_state state;
   13 };
   14 CTASSERT(sizeof(union authctx) >= sizeof(struct poly1305_xform_ctx));
   15 
   16 CTASSERT(POLY1305_KEY_LEN == crypto_onetimeauth_poly1305_KEYBYTES);
   17 CTASSERT(POLY1305_HASH_LEN == crypto_onetimeauth_poly1305_BYTES);
   18 
   19 void
   20 Poly1305_Init(struct poly1305_xform_ctx *polyctx)
   21 {
   22         /* Nop */
   23 }
   24 
   25 void
   26 Poly1305_Setkey(struct poly1305_xform_ctx *polyctx,
   27     const uint8_t key[__min_size(POLY1305_KEY_LEN)], size_t klen)
   28 {
   29         int rc;
   30 
   31         if (klen != POLY1305_KEY_LEN)
   32                 panic("%s: Bogus keylen: %u bytes", __func__, (unsigned)klen);
   33 
   34         rc = crypto_onetimeauth_poly1305_init(&polyctx->state, key);
   35         if (rc != 0)
   36                 panic("%s: Invariant violated: %d", __func__, rc);
   37 }
   38 
   39 static void
   40 xform_Poly1305_Setkey(void *ctx, const uint8_t *key, uint16_t klen)
   41 {
   42         Poly1305_Setkey(ctx, key, klen);
   43 }
   44 
   45 int
   46 Poly1305_Update(struct poly1305_xform_ctx *polyctx, const void *data,
   47     size_t len)
   48 {
   49         int rc;
   50 
   51         rc = crypto_onetimeauth_poly1305_update(&polyctx->state, data, len);
   52         if (rc != 0)
   53                 panic("%s: Invariant violated: %d", __func__, rc);
   54         return (0);
   55 }
   56 
   57 static int
   58 xform_Poly1305_Update(void *ctx, const uint8_t *data, uint16_t len)
   59 {
   60         return (Poly1305_Update(ctx, data, len));
   61 }
   62 
   63 void
   64 Poly1305_Final(uint8_t digest[__min_size(POLY1305_HASH_LEN)],
   65     struct poly1305_xform_ctx *polyctx)
   66 {
   67         int rc;
   68 
   69         rc = crypto_onetimeauth_poly1305_final(&polyctx->state, digest);
   70         if (rc != 0)
   71                 panic("%s: Invariant violated: %d", __func__, rc);
   72 }
   73 
   74 static void
   75 xform_Poly1305_Final(uint8_t *digest, void *ctx)
   76 {
   77         Poly1305_Final(digest, ctx);
   78 }
   79 
   80 struct auth_hash auth_hash_poly1305 = {
   81         .type = CRYPTO_POLY1305,
   82         .name = "Poly-1305",
   83         .keysize = POLY1305_KEY_LEN,
   84         .hashsize = POLY1305_HASH_LEN,
   85         .ctxsize = sizeof(struct poly1305_xform_ctx),
   86         .blocksize = crypto_onetimeauth_poly1305_BYTES,
   87         .Init = (void *)Poly1305_Init,
   88         .Setkey = xform_Poly1305_Setkey,
   89         .Update = xform_Poly1305_Update,
   90         .Final = xform_Poly1305_Final,
   91 };
